A full-time Pharmacist is needed for an inpatient staffing role at a prominent medical center in Ventura County. This position offers an opportunity to support critical pharmacy operations within an acute care hospital setting, with the potential for temp-to-hire conversion based on performance and fit.

Location: Ventura County, CA (Camarillo area)
Job Type: Contract (3 to 6 months)
Schedule:

  • Primarily four 10-hour shifts per week
  • Some 8-hour shifts depending on pharmacy area
  • Variable shifts including swing shifts, occasional weekends, and holidays

Key Responsibilities:

  • Fill prescriptions accurately and efficiently for inpatient orders
  • Collaborate with healthcare teams to ensure optimal medication therapy and patient safety
  • Monitor medication utilization and provide drug information support
  • Participate in clinical rounds and communicate with physicians, nurses, and other healthcare providers
  • Adhere to hospital policies, procedures, and regulatory requirements

Qualifications/Desired Experience:

  • Valid California Pharmacist license required
  • Previous hospital pharmacy experience preferred
  • Familiarity with Cerner pharmacy systems is a plus; training can be provided
  • Strong attention to detail and excellent communication skills
  • Ability to adapt to a fast-paced, dynamic inpatient environment

This position requires flexibility to cover varied shifts including weekends and holidays, making it ideal for pharmacists comfortable within hospital inpatient pharmacy practice.
